Tax Office whistleblower prosecution reaches court - The Australian Financial Review

Attorney-General Mark Dreyfus is again being urged to end the prosecution of a Tax Office whistleblower, with legal advocates warning the case will have a chilling effect on officials who witness wrongdoing.

Hearings related to the case of former public servant Richard Boyle will begin in the District Court of South Australia on Tuesday. He spoke publicly in 2018 about aggressive practices of the Australian Taxation Office, including hardline use of garnishee notices used to claw back tax debts from individuals and business.
